About N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]-3-(4-methylpiperazin-1-yl)-7-(trifluoromethyl)quinoxalin-5-amine

N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]-3-(4-methylpiperazin-1-yl)-7-(trifluoromethyl)quinoxalin-5-amine (PubChem CID 71454728) has the molecular formula C21H22F3N9O and a molecular weight of 473.46 g/mol. Its IUPAC name is N-[(6-methoxy-[1,2,4]triazolo[4,3-b]pyridazin-3-yl)methyl]-3-(4-methylpiperazin-1-yl)-7-(trifluoromethyl)quinoxalin-5-amine.
